《计算机网络原理》课件.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

计算机网络原理欢迎各位同学参加《计算机网络原理》课程。本课程是计算机科学与技术专业的核心基础课程,旨在帮助同学们掌握计算机网络的基本概念、体系结构和关键技术。通过系统的学习,你将了解从物理层到应用层的各种网络协议及其工作原理,培养网络系统分析与设计能力,为今后深入学习网络技术和从事相关工作奠定坚实基础。

计算机网络的定义与功能网络定义计算机网络是由若干计算机系统互连而成的集合体,通过通信设备与线路连接,实现资源共享和信息传递的系统。它以硬件设施为基础,软件系统为支撑,以数据为处理对象。主要功能计算机网络的核心功能包括数据通信、资源共享、提高可靠性和负载均衡。网络使得异地信息交换成为可能,促进了社会信息化的快速发展。基本组成要素

计算机网络的应用领域互联网服务全球资源共享平台,包括电子邮件、万维网、即时通信与社交媒体等服务,连接了数十亿用户,成为现代社会信息交流的主要渠道。物联网应用通过嵌入式传感器、软件和网络连接,将物理设备与数字世界相连,实现智能家居、智慧城市和工业自动化等创新应用。云计算平台依托大规模分布式计算技术,为企业和个人提供按需使用的计算资源和服务,降低成本同时提高资源利用效率。企业与家庭网络

计算机网络发展历史11969年:ARPANET诞生美国高级研究计划局网络(ARPANET)连接了四个节点,标志着互联网的雏形出现。它采用分组交换技术,为现代互联网奠定了基础。21983年:TCP/IP协议采用ARPANET正式采用TCP/IP协议,这一决定使得异构网络互联成为可能,大大促进了网络的扩展与应用的发展。31991年:万维网诞生蒂姆·伯纳斯-李发明了万维网(WWW),引入了超文本概念,使网络从单纯的通信工具演变为信息共享平台。41998年:IPv6提出为解决IPv4地址耗尽问题,IPv6被提出并逐步推广,它提供了几乎无限的地址空间,并改进了安全性、路由效率等特性。

计算机网络体系结构总览层次结构概念分层设计简化复杂问题层间接口定义服务与调用方式对等层通信实现远程实体间协同计算机网络采用层次结构设计,将复杂的网络通信任务分解为若干个更简单的子任务。每层都有特定的功能和协议,只需关注本层功能而无需了解其他层的内部细节,从而实现模块化设计。主流的网络体系结构模型有两种:国际标准化组织提出的OSI七层参考模型和实际广泛应用的TCP/IP四层模型。这两种模型虽然层次划分不同,但核心思想相通,都遵循分层、接口、协议三个要素的设计理念。

OSI七层参考模型应用层为用户提供网络服务表示层数据格式转换与加密会话层建立管理通信会话传输层端到端数据传输网络层路由与分组转发数据链路层帧传输与差错控制物理层比特流传输OSI(开放系统互连)参考模型由国际标准化组织于1984年提出,是网络通信领域的重要理论框架。虽然在实际应用中被TCP/IP模型所取代,但其七层结构为理解网络通信过程提供了清晰的概念框架。该模型的主要意义在于将网络通信的复杂过程标准化和模块化,使不同厂商的设备能够互相兼容。然而,由于其定义时间较早且过于理论化,缺乏与实际技术发展的紧密结合,因此在实际应用中存在一定局限性。

TCP/IP四层协议模型应用层包含HTTP、FTP、SMTP、DNS等应用程序使用的协议,直接为用户提供各种网络服务。相当于OSI模型中的应用层、表示层和会话层的合并。传输层主要协议有TCP和UDP。TCP提供可靠的面向连接的服务,UDP提供不可靠的无连接服务。负责端到端的数据传输。网际层核心协议是IP(网际协议),负责数据包的路由和转发。此外还包括ICMP、ARP、RARP等协议,共同完成网络层的功能。网络接口层负责将IP数据包转换为帧并通过物理网络传输,包括以太网、Wi-Fi等多种链路层技术和相应的物理传输技术。TCP/IP模型是互联网的核心协议族,与OSI模型相比更加务实和简洁。它基于实际网络实现需求发展而来,因此获得了广泛应用,成为现代互联网的基础架构。两种模型的主要区别在于,TCP/IP模型更侧重实用性,将OSI的七层简化为四层,合并了一些功能相近的层次,使得实现更加高效。同时,TCP/IP协议族有丰富的实现和应用案例,这也是它能够成为实际标准的重要原因。

网络协议基础语法定义数据格式与编码规则,明确各种控制信息的结构语义规定通信双方应如何解释交换的数据,明确操作流程与实现逻辑同步协调通信实体间的时序关系,确保消息的正确发送与接收顺序网络协议是在网络中通信的实体之间进行数据交换而建立的规则、标准或约定。它们定义了通信实体间交换信息的格式、顺序、动作和错误处理等规则。网络协议的三要素——语法、语义和同步,是确保通信双方能够正确理解彼此信息的基础。协议的制定与标准化工作主要由专业组织负责,其中最重要的是互联网工程任务组(IETF),它负责TCP/IP协议

文档评论(0)

153****8550 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档